How do I modify the capitalize rule in Zapier Formatter for specific cases in names?

I’m sending lead information from Podio to a Google sheet that is shared with our clients, so I want to make sure everything the client sees on the sheet is properly formatted and professional. I’m using the Formatter to capitalize the first letter of each word in the “Name” field, but I’m running into a problem when there is an attached prefix for the last name such as “Mc” like McKnight or “De” like DeSalle. I have the reverse issue when the prefix is separate and it needs to stay lower case, such as “van” in van Gogh or “de la” in de la Mare.

I know these kinds of names are already tricky, but is there a way to modify the capitalize rule for specific cases?

Property capitalizing names can be tricky due to the types of examples you outlined.

The logic for each case would have to be defined.

One option may be to use AI to do the formatting.
